Overview
On Site
Full Time
Skills
Analytics
Stacks Blockchain
Collaboration
Quality Assurance
Android
IOS Development
UI
User Experience
Product Management
Agile
Software Engineering
Computer Science
Software Development
RESTful
Git
Streaming
Video
File Formats
Mobile Applications
Microsoft Windows
Artificial Intelligence
Programmable Logic Controller
Law
Job Details
What you will do
Johnson Controls has an exciting opportunity in our Fishers, IN, location for a Senior Software Engineer. Get ready to be part of the team responsible for developing the next generation front-end mobile clients responsible for interacting with cutting edge security cameras and security device technologies. This includes analytics like facial recognition, object detection, and boundary detection, and newer technology stacks like Flutter and Dart. You'll collaborate with Product Management, UI/UX designers, and other software and QA engineers using the agile methods to develop apps across Android and iOS. If you're looking to gain more experience with modern technologies built with a next-gen tech stack, keep reading! This position is based onsite in Fishers, IN. Candidates should be commuting distance to the facility, or open to relocation.
How will you do it
What we look for
Required
Preferred
Johnson Controls International plc. is an equal employment opportunity and affirmative action employ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, protected veteran status, genetic information, sexual orientation, gender identity, status as a qualified individual with a disability or any other characteristic protected by law. To view more information about your equal opportunity and non-discrimination rights as a candidate, visit EEO is the Law. If you are an individual with a disability and you require an accommodation during the application process, please visit here.
Johnson Controls has an exciting opportunity in our Fishers, IN, location for a Senior Software Engineer. Get ready to be part of the team responsible for developing the next generation front-end mobile clients responsible for interacting with cutting edge security cameras and security device technologies. This includes analytics like facial recognition, object detection, and boundary detection, and newer technology stacks like Flutter and Dart. You'll collaborate with Product Management, UI/UX designers, and other software and QA engineers using the agile methods to develop apps across Android and iOS. If you're looking to gain more experience with modern technologies built with a next-gen tech stack, keep reading! This position is based onsite in Fishers, IN. Candidates should be commuting distance to the facility, or open to relocation.
How will you do it
- Enhance and maintain the product on a continuous release cycle
- Assist the support team with reproducing and resolving customer issues
- Participate in design and architecture decisions
- Improve the product and reduce technical debt
- Prove to be a strong technical resource using the best software development practices
- Work closely with the team, UI/UX designers, and product management in an Agile environment
What we look for
Required
- BS Degree in Software Engineering, Computer Science or a related field
- 5+ years experience in software development and developing front-end applications
- Experience with gRPC, WebRTC and/or REST API's
- Demonstrated ability with git
- Able to work in the Fishers, IN at least 3 days a week
Preferred
- Experience with Dart and Flutter
- Strong understanding of streaming video and video file formats
- Experience developing mobile applications
- Experience working in both windows and mac environment
- Usage of AI to accelerate in the development process
Johnson Controls International plc. is an equal employment opportunity and affirmative action employer and all qualified applicants will receive consideration for employment without regard to race, color, religion, sex, national origin, age, protected veteran status, genetic information, sexual orientation, gender identity, status as a qualified individual with a disability or any other characteristic protected by law. To view more information about your equal opportunity and non-discrimination rights as a candidate, visit EEO is the Law. If you are an individual with a disability and you require an accommodation during the application process, please visit here.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.